Nonlinear absorption properties of Ce:LiCAF crystals at 266-nm wavelength are studied using open-aperture Z-scan method and a Q-switch Nd:YAG laser. Saturable absorption of solid-state materials in ultraviolet region is demonstrated for the first time.
